Package: cyrus-sasl2
Version: 2.1.24~rc1.dfsg1+cvs2011-05-23-1
Severity: minor
Tags: experimental
This is just a reminder for me to not forget about two new sasl2
plugins and install them somewhere...
dh_install: usr/lib/sasl2/libscram.so.2.0.24 exists in /build/buildd-cyrus-sasl2_2.1.24~rc1.dfsg1+cvs2011-05-23-1-i386-0sHGPh/cyrus-sasl2-2.1.24~rc1.dfsg1+cvs2011-05-23/debian/tmp-mit but is not installed to anywhere
dh_install: usr/lib/sasl2/libgs2.so.2.0.24 exists in /build/buildd-cyrus-sasl2_2.1.24~rc1.dfsg1+cvs2011-05-23-1-i386-0sHGPh/cyrus-sasl2-2.1.24~rc1.dfsg1+cvs2011-05-23/debian/tmp-mit but is not installed to anywhere
